Output eb87142e379fbd5086029c00a377760ce068744edd12f18fbf7c69d7eb5a2a26:3

value
2584333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 068ade822e51c340bd0cb9b4c0150445d7651232 OP_EQUAL
address
32HcLVcPKLScc1kZqs6aumDSxsHw3Ft737
transaction
eb87142e379fbd5086029c00a377760ce068744edd12f18fbf7c69d7eb5a2a26
confirmations
163775
spent
true